We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 3b701de + de35078 commit c0a95d5Copy full SHA for c0a95d5
src/createFFmpeg.js
@@ -163,7 +163,7 @@ module.exports = (_options = {}) => {
163
return new Promise((resolve, reject) => {
164
const args = [...defaultArgs, ..._args].filter((s) => s.length !== 0);
165
runResolve = resolve;
166
- runReject = reject
+ runReject = reject;
167
ffmpeg(...parseArgs(Core, args));
168
});
169
}
@@ -219,14 +219,17 @@ module.exports = (_options = {}) => {
219
running = false;
220
try {
221
Core.exit(1);
222
- } catch (e) {
223
- log(e.message);
+ } catch (err) {
+ log(err.message);
224
+ if (runReject) {
225
+ runReject(err);
226
+ }
227
} finally {
228
Core = null;
229
ffmpeg = null;
230
runResolve = null;
231
+ runReject = null;
232
-
233
234
};
235
0 commit comments